**####mysql数据库中获取系统时间**

#获取当前系统时间 2020-01-08 15:13:19

select SYSDATE() from BIZ_BILL_DETAIL t;

#获取当前系统时间,年月日2020-01-08

select current_date() from BIZ_BILL_DETAIL t;

#获取当前系统年份

select year(current_date()) from BIZ_BILL_DETAIL t;

#获取当前系统月份

select month(current_date()) from BIZ_BILL_DETAIL t;

#获取当前系统日

select day(current_date()) from BIZ_BILL_DETAIL t;

#获取当前系统时间 15:16:11

select time(SYSDATE()) from BIZ_BILL_DETAIL t;

#获取当前系统小时

select HOUR(SYSDATE()) from BIZ_BILL_DETAIL t;

#获取当前系统分钟

select MINUTE(SYSDATE()) from BIZ_BILL_DETAIL t;

#获取当前系统秒

select SECOND(SYSDATE()) from BIZ_BILL_DETAIL t;

#获取当前系统毫秒

select MICROSECOND(SYSDATE()) from BIZ_BILL_DETAIL t;

**##mysql数据库中获取系统时间**

select CURDATE() from BIZ_BILL_DETAIL t;

#利用to_days函数

select TO_DAYS(NOW()-TO_DAYS('19930908')) from BIZ_BILL_DETAIL t;

#利用datediff函数

select DATEDIFF(NOW(),'19930908') from BIZ_BILL_DETAIL t;

#获取当月最后一天

select LAST_DAY(CURDATE()) from BIZ_BILL_DETAIL t;

#获取本月第一天

select date_add(CURDATE(),INTERVAL-day(CURDATE())+1 day) from BIZ_BILL_DETAIL t;

#获取下个月的第一天

select date_add(CURDATE()-day(CURDATE())+1,INTERVAL 1 MONTH) from BIZ_BILL_DETAIL t;

#获取当前月的天数

select DATEDIFF(DATE_ADD(CURDATE()-day(CURDATE())+1,INTERVAL 1 month),DATE_ADD(CURDATE(),INTERVAL-day(CURDATE())+1 day)) from BIZ_BILL_DETAIL t;

#获取当前系统time

select CURTIME() from BIZ_BILL_DETAIL t;

#-获取当前系统 日期+时间

#sysdate()、current_timestamp()、now()、localtime()、localtimestamp()

select current_timestamp() from BIZ_BILL_DETAIL t;

**Mysql数据库中计算两个日期之间的时间差**

1、利用TO_DAYS函数

select to_days(now()) - to_days('19930908')

2、利用DATEDIFF函数

select datediff(now(),'19930908')

参数1 - 参数2 等于间隔天数

3、利用TIMESTAMPDIFF函数

计算两日期时间之间相差的天数,秒数,分钟数,周数,小时数,这里主要分享的是通过MySql内置的函数 TimeStampDiff() 实现。

函数 TimeStampDiff() 是MySQL本身提供的可以计算两个时间间隔的函数,语法为:

TIMESTAMPDIFF(unit,datetime_expr1,datetime_expr2)

返回日期或日期时间表达式datetime_expr1 和datetime_expr2the 之间的整数差。其中unit单位有如下几种,分别是:FRAC_SECOND (microseconds), SECOND, MINUTE, HOUR, DAY, WEEK, MONTH, QUARTER, YEAR 。该参数具体释义如下:

FRAC_SECOND 表示间隔是毫秒SECOND 秒MINUTE 分钟HOUR 小时DAY 天WEEK 星期MONTH 月QUARTER 季度YEAR 年

例如:

#计算两日期之间相差多少周

select timestampdiff(week,'2011-09-30','2015-05-04');

#计算两日期之间相差多少天

**Mysql数据库中计算两个日期之间的时间差**

TIMESTAMPDIFF,(如果当期时间和之前时间的分钟数相比较。大于1天,即等于1;小于1天,则等于0)

select TIMESTAMPDIFF(DAY,'2016-11-16 10:13:42',NOW());

DATEDIFF,(只按2016-11-16计算,不会加小时分钟数,按天计算)

select DATEDIFF(NOW(),'2016-11-16 17:10:52');

**mysql分别获取已有数据date中的年月日(单个提取)**

select YEAR(DATE) from test; //获取年

select day(DATE) from test; //获取日

select month(DATE) from test; //获取月

select DATE(CURDATE()) //获取日期

select CONCAT(YEAR(CURDATE()),'-','01') //获取本年第一月

**mysql分别获取已有数据date中的年月日(单个提取)**

select left(signDate,7) as date from tablename

select date_format(日期字段,'%Y-%m') as '日期' from 表

mysql 系统时间查看_mysql 获取系统时间相关推荐

  1. 获取系统时间出错oracle-,oracle 获取系统时间(转)

    Oracle中如何获取系统当前时间 select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ual; ORACLE里获取一个时间的年.季.月.周.日 ...

  2. php如何获得系统时间,php如何获取系统时间

    PHP获取当前系统时间方法总结 一.获取当前时间戳 方法1:通过time函数 time(); 方法2:通过$_SERVER中的REQUEST_TIME元素 $_SERVER['REQUEST_TIME ...

  3. Linux系统下查看和修改 系统时间和硬件时间

    Linux系统下查看和修改 系统时间和硬件时间 1.具体命令使用如下: 查看当前系统时间 [root@littlelawson hbase-1.4.0]# date Mon Jun 18 10:36: ...

  4. 如何获取系统时间java_java如何获取系统当前时间,java获取当前时间date类型

    java如何获取系统当前时间爪哇如何获取系统当前时间,爪哇岛获取系统当前时间的方法:获得当前时间和当前时间前30秒时间,代码为[简单日期格式df=新的简单日期格式(' yyyy-MM-DD hh :M ...

  5. Java中时间格式化(获取指定时间)

    Java中时间格式化(获取指定时间,七天前) 1.通过获取当前系统时间,格式化后转为"yyyy-MM-dd HH:mm:ss"格式并输出: 2.可获取指定时间,如七天前,一年前等, ...

  6. 仿抖音短视频系统源码,获取系统图片

    仿抖音短视频系统源码,实现获取系统图片的相关代码如下: 首先开权限 <uses-permission android:name="android.permission.WRITE_EX ...

  7. oracle查看服务器的时间,Oracle如何获取系统当前时间等操作实例

    获取系统当前时间 date类型的 ? char类型的 ? 日期操作 ? 常用的时间戳 ? trunc()函数 trunc函数处理数字 该函数不对指定小数前或后的部分做相应舍入选择处理,而统统截去. 其 ...

  8. java获取系统当前时间格式化_java 获取系统当前时间并格式化

    java 获取系统当前时间并格式化 CreateTime--2018年5月9日11:41:00 Author:Marydon 实现方式有三种 updateTime--2018年7月23日09点32分 ...

  9. 关于utc时间与格林威治时间(linux上获取系统时区及代码)

    关于utc时间与格林威治时间 协调世界时,又称世界统一时间,世界标准时间,国际协调时间,简称UTC.它从英文"Coordinated Universal Time"/法文" ...

最新文章

  1. Linux中获取当前程序路径的方法
  2. 杂谈--DML触发器学习
  3. 【新星计划】MATLAB plot绘制图像
  4. Performer:用随机投影将Attention的复杂度线性化
  5. 6.24AppCan移动开发者大会价值30万的展示机会归了谁?
  6. The C Programming Language--可变参数的函数
  7. google账号解除游戏绑定_附方法!关于物联卡手机号的绑定与解绑
  8. 《海龟交易法则》经典梳理
  9. linux环境部署ltmj,Linux系统安装与简单配置 图文.docx
  10. ​【月报】Java知音的三月汇总
  11. python 装饰器应用
  12. SwiftUI 很难赶上 UIKit?
  13. XSpreadsheet-在线表格插件
  14. python模拟微信登录公众号_python通过手机抓取微信公众号
  15. Docker安装Redis 6.2.6的3主3从集群和集群的扩缩容操作
  16. html中电子邮件地址怎么写,电子邮件地址怎么写
  17. Kubernetes网络自学系列 | 千呼万唤始出来:veth pair
  18. Git develop分支的一些操作
  19. recyclerView + editTextView 编辑图片和文字标题 问题
  20. Win7 Iphone4手机通过电脑上网设置 开机自动打开WIFI

热门文章

  1. flash swf 文件宽高修改
  2. Java数据库连接——JDBC新手安装、测试教程
  3. 保姆级JDK1.8安装教程(安装文件下载链接置于文章结尾)
  4. mysql左连接sql语句详解_SQL各种连接查询详解(左连接、右连接..)
  5. python数据处理基础 pandas dataframe
  6. java 无参构造函数的作用
  7. 大话西游版痛骂中国电信(转)
  8. 我一个二本大学是如何拿到百度、网易大厂offer的!
  9. Altium Designer原理图复制出现 InvalidParameter Exception Occurred In Copy
  10. 华为3面已过,面议薪资要价10K,面试官说我不尊重华为?